Originally Posted by JasonKelowna
what power and drive? top speed so far?
700 SCi w/ Whipple Stage 3 upgrade. NXT transom assembly with SSM6 upper and lower. Still testing props, but best top speed so far is right around 115 mph. This boat should run 118-120 with the right prop and light fuel/gear.

Originally Posted by PokerRun388
That boat looks great! I love everything about it...

How do u like the windshield?...
I really like the windshield. It gives great wind protection to all passengers in the cockpit while maintaining good visibility. Stepping over the windshield to get onto the deck takes some getting used to, but Eliminator tooled the passenger side dash to provide a step with a step up. It's the best design I've seen for wraparound windshield boats.
